FES is the generation supplier for more than 500,000 residential and small business customers in 50 communities that are part of government aggregation groups in northern Ohio. FES also is a licensed supplier in Pennsylvania, New Jersey, Maryland, Michigan and Illinois.

FirstEnergy is a diversified energy company headquartered in Akron, Ohio. Its subsidiaries and affiliates are involved in the generation, transmission and distribution of electricity, as well as energy management and other energy-related services. Its seven electric utility operating companies comprise the nation's fifth largest investor-owned electric system based on serving 4.5 million customers in Ohio, Pennsylvania and New Jersey; and its generation subsidiaries control more than 14,000 megawatts of capacity.
